如何实现Java大宝系统
作为一名经验丰富的开发者,我将向你介绍如何实现一个Java大宝系统。在这篇文章中,我将指导你完成整个实现过程,并提供每一步需要做的事情和相应的代码。
实现步骤
下面是实现Java大宝系统的步骤列表。你可以按照这个流程逐步进行。
步骤 | 描述 |
---|---|
步骤一 | 创建一个Java项目 |
步骤二 | 设计用户界面 |
步骤三 | 实现数据存储功能 |
步骤四 | 添加业务逻辑 |
步骤五 | 测试和调试 |
现在让我们逐步详细说明每一步所需的操作和代码。
步骤一:创建一个Java项目
首先,你需要创建一个Java项目。你可以使用任何集成开发环境(IDE),如Eclipse或IntelliJ IDEA。
步骤二:设计用户界面
在这一步中,你需要设计用户界面。你可以使用Java Swing或JavaFX等GUI框架来创建你的界面。以下是一个简单的示例,用于展示如何创建一个包含按钮的窗口。
import javax.swing.*;
public class Main {
public static void main(String[] args) {
JFrame frame = new JFrame("Java大宝系统");
JButton button = new JButton("点击这里");
frame.getContentPane().add(button);
frame.setSize(300, 200);
frame.setDefaultCloseOperation(JFrame.EXIT_ON_CLOSE);
frame.setVisible(true);
}
}
上面的代码创建了一个窗口,并在窗口中添加了一个按钮。你可以根据需求进一步设计界面。
步骤三:实现数据存储功能
在这一步中,你需要实现数据存储功能,以便将用户输入的数据保存到数据库或文件中。以下是一个使用Java数据库连接(JDBC)保存数据到MySQL数据库的示例代码。
import java.sql.*;
public class Main {
public static void main(String[] args) {
String url = "jdbc:mysql://localhost:3306/mydatabase";
String username = "root";
String password = "password";
try {
Connection connection = DriverManager.getConnection(url, username, password);
Statement statement = connection.createStatement();
String query = "INSERT INTO users (name, email) VALUES ('John Doe', 'johndoe@example.com')";
statement.executeUpdate(query);
statement.close();
connection.close();
} catch (SQLException e) {
e.printStackTrace();
}
}
}
上面的代码将用户的姓名和电子邮件保存到MySQL数据库中。你需要根据实际情况修改连接URL、用户名和密码。
步骤四:添加业务逻辑
在这一步中,你需要添加业务逻辑,以便处理用户输入并执行相应的操作。以下是一个简单的示例,展示了如何使用Java代码处理用户输入。
import java.util.Scanner;
public class Main {
public static void main(String[] args) {
Scanner scanner = new Scanner(System.in);
System.out.print("请输入你的名字:");
String name = scanner.nextLine();
System.out.print("请输入你的年龄:");
int age = scanner.nextInt();
System.out.println("你的名字是:" + name);
System.out.println("你的年龄是:" + age);
}
}
上面的代码使用Scanner类从控制台读取用户输入,并打印出用户输入的姓名和年龄。
步骤五:测试和调试
最后,你需要对你的Java大宝系统进行测试和调试,以确保它能够正常工作。你可以使用单元测试框架,如JUnit,来编写测试用例,并运行这些测试用例来验证你的代码。
结论
通过按照上述步骤进行操作,你已经成功实现了一个Java大宝系统。希望这篇文章对你有所帮助,并能够在你的开发工作中发挥作用。
"成功是不断努力的结果。" - 约翰·肯尼迪